Haiti - Reconstruction : Monitoring visit to construction sites funded by Japan

Wednesday, Fils Aimé Ignace St Fleur, Director General of the Monetization Office for Development Aid Programs (BMPAD) accompanied by Taisei Inoue representative of the Japanese Ambassador to Haiti (Mizuno Mitsuaki) paid a follow-up visit to the site of the Faculty of Human Sciences (FASH) funded by Japan to the tune of 70 million Gourdes https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-27818-haiti-japan-rehabilitation-of-the-faculty-of-human-sciences-9-years-later.html

Work which is at a very advanced stage and which should be completed by the beginning of April 2020.

In addition, Fils Aimé Ignace St Fleur and Taisei Inoue visited the Lycées Marie Jeanne and Cent Cinquantenaire (Lycée des Jeunes Filles) sites https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-28575-haiti-education-soon-reconstruction-of-the-high-schools-cent-cinquantenaire-and-marie-jeanne.html financed to the tune of 200 million Gourdes, by matching funds, coming from the monetization by BMPAD of rice donations from the Japanese Government within the framework of the Japanese cooperation KR program, the reconstruction and rehabilitation work of which is scheduled to start at the very beginning of March 2020.
